Here you get a magnificent view of the Atlantic Side of the island. Enjoy the view of Magen's Bay which was rated as one of the top 10 beaches in the world. Also enjoy views of neighboring islands such as St. John, Tortola BVI, Jost Van Dyke and others. Buy yourself one of the world famous banana daquiris at the bar and get another chance to grab some more souvenirs.
Sit in the very spot where Sir Francis Drake had his home, overlooking the Atlantic Ocean. Here you also get another view of Magen's Bay.
From this vantage point you will enjoy the most picturesque view of the Caribbean Sea. See islands such as Water Island, Hassel Island, St. Croix, Culebra and Vieques.
Enjoy Magen's bay Beach, ranked one of the top ten beaches in the world. With a mile long of white sandy beach, beautiful turquoise waters, a restaurant and bar on site, lockers, showers and restrooms for your convenience, Magen's Bay Beach is one to remember.

Cruz Bay is the main commercial hub and largest town on the island of Saint John in the US Virgin Islands. Known for its vibrant local culture, stunning natural beauty, and as the gateway to Virgin Islands National Park, Cruz Bay offers a perfect blend of relaxation, adventure, and island charm. The town is renowned for its lively waterfront, delicious local cuisine, and friendly atmosphere.
One of the most beautiful national parks in the US, offering stunning beaches, hiking trails, and scenic views. The park covers about 60% of Saint John and is a must-visit for nature lovers.
